Five Color Silverbeet Swiss Chard (Bright Lights) Seeds
Add a rainbow of color to your garden with this beautiful
Rainbow Chard
Five Color Silverbeet Chard
(aka Rainbow Chard, Bright lights Chard) originated in Australia. This
Chard
was offered through Thompson; Morgan from 1970 through 1980. The product was dropped and appeared to vanish from the American market after a few of the colors began to decrease.
After years of searching, a vibrant and true 5 color variety (pink, yellow, orange, red and white) again became available in the US after it was re-discovered in Australia.
The
Five Color Silverbeet Chard
greens have a buttery texture and a mild, sweet taste. They can be substituted for spinach in any recipe. The stems can be cooked or eaten raw. like celery.
This
chard
provides a delicious, nutritious and beautiful addition to your vegetable or flower garden.
Additional Seed Details
Family:
Chenopodiaceae (ken-oh-poh-dee-AY-see-ee)
Genus:
Beta (Bet-uh)
Species:
vulgaris var. cicla
Cultivar:
Five Color Silverbeet, Bright Lights
Category:
Leaf Vegetables, Perennial
Seed Type:
Open Pollinated, Heirloom
Height:
18-24 in (45-60cm)
Spacing:
9-12 in (22-30cm) with 18-30 in (45- 76cm) between rows
Days to Germination:
5-14 days
Days to Maturity:
50-60 days
Sun Exposure:
Full Sun, Partial Shade
Danger:
N/A
Bloom Color:
N/A
Bloom Time:
Late Summer/Early Fall
Foliage:
Grown for foliage, Chartruese/Yellow, Burgundy, Bronze-Green
Soil Requirements:
6.1 to 6.5 (mildly acidic), 6.6 to 7.5 (neutral)
Propagation Methods:
From seed, sow directly to soil as soil can be worked. Plant 1/2 in deep and thin to 8-10 in apart
Other Details:
Average water needs. Water regularly; do not over-water. Plant every 2-3 weeks to extend your season.
